Branch Clubs
The Mitchelburne Parent Club maintains a good working relationship with all of its Branch Clubs. It is a matter of obvious regret that several branches have become defunct since 1954, but others have been established and the Club remains one of the strongest within the Apprentice Boys Association. As a matter of record, the following clubs ceased to function after 1954: Portadown, Belfast, Sion Mills, Trillick, Craigallappin, Killinchy and Kesh. Many of these clubs were active until comparatively recently and it is hoped that they can be revived. The excellent news is that eight new clubs have been established during the half century since ‘54 to replace the seven that have lapsed: Blaugh, Paisley, Grange Corner, Blossomhill, Gilford, Laurieston and Southside, Fivemiletown and Walsall.
